Transaction 57523a01125b7fd66055ae4bb04ee148069556bd37b20222ac77d5d4c1665779

1 Input
2 Outputs
  • 57523a01125b7fd66055ae4bb04ee148069556bd37b20222ac77d5d4c1665779:0
  • value  1730000
    address  1JheiBshZAvU7vqcnPvsDFCMruTWMrqSWP
  • 57523a01125b7fd66055ae4bb04ee148069556bd37b20222ac77d5d4c1665779:1
  • value  600000
    address  1Hmf2qSG2DpxkD6hFgdjHYQeJVi25Kkkmf